Edward Charles Bassett

Edward Charles "Chuck" Bassett (1921–1999)[1] was an American architect based in San Francisco.

Edward Charles Bassett was born on September 12, 1921[2] in Port Huron, Michigan.

Between high school and college Bassett worked for his father’s architectural firm.

He served as design partner in the San Francisco office of Skidmore, Owings and Merrill for 26 years, from 1955 through his retirement in 1981.

He died at age 77, from complications from a stroke only days prior.
